Siena Lounge

  • Location: Seoul
  • Site area: 520㎡
  • Building area: 295㎡
  • Total floor area: 1,387㎡
  • Number of floors: B2 floor, 4F floor
  • Structure: Reinforced Concrete
  • Finishing material: AL Panel

Situated on Cheongdam-dong Luxury Street, the Siena Lounge building stands out as an exceptional structure amidst a collection of creatively designed buildings. Its distinctive facade is the result of a unique design approach, deviating from the norm on Luxury Street. Employing parametric design techniques, a continuous geometric pattern, seamlessly blending lines and surfaces, was meticulously crafted.

Parametric design, with its capacity to create specific structural and three-dimensional patterns through the manipulation of data and variable values, imparts a dynamic quality to the building, giving it an appearance of vitality and breath. This intentional use of parametric design techniques has elevated The Siena Cheongdam into a realm of heightened creativity.

Beyond the architectural realm, I extended the application of parametric techniques to perfect the interior plan. This comprehensive approach ensures a harmonious integration of parametric design principles, not only in the building's external aesthetics but also within its interior spaces. The result is a meticulously planned Siena Lounge, where parametric techniques infuse both architecture and interior design, creating a space that is both visually captivating and functionally innovative.
